Wood window service involves a range of professional solutions aimed at maintaining, repairing, or restoring wooden windows in residential and commercial properties. These services typically include addressing issues such as rotting wood, damaged frames, cracked or broken glass, and deteriorated paint or finishes. Skilled technicians assess the condition of the wood components, recommend appropriate repairs, and carry out tasks like replacing damaged sections, sanding and refinishing surfaces, or installing new hardware. The goal is to enhance the appearance, functionality, and longevity of wooden windows, ensuring they continue to serve effectively and aesthetically within the property.
This service helps resolve common problems associated with aging or poorly maintained wood windows. Over time, exposure to moisture, temperature fluctuations, and sunlight can cause wood to warp, crack, or decay. Such issues may lead to drafts, difficulty opening or closing windows, and increased energy costs. Additionally, damaged wood can compromise the security of a property or result in further deterioration if not addressed promptly. Wood window services are designed to repair these issues, preventing more extensive damage and maintaining the structural integrity of the windows.

The overview below groups typical Wood Window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Wilmette, IL.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Replacement Costs - Replacing wood windows typically costs between $300 and $1,000 per window, depending on size and style. For example, a standard-sized window may fall around $500, while larger or custom designs can be higher.
Repair Expenses - Repairing wood window components generally ranges from $150 to $600 per window. Common repairs, such as rotted wood or broken sashes, often fall within this range based on the extent of damage.
Refinishing Fees - Refinishing or repainting wood windows usually costs between $100 and $400 per window. The price varies with the scope of work, including stripping, sanding, and painting or staining.
Installation Service Rates - Professional installation of wood windows can range from $200 to $600 per window. Costs depend on factors like removal of old windows and complexity of installation in Wilmette and nearby areas.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
